  • 5/5 Kaley K. 4 years ago on Google
    I stopped in hoping to do a tour, but the staff members who give the formal tours were on vacation. One of the family members who was working offered to give us a mini tour and talk about their family owned operation. He showed us how they roll the cigars and gave me one for free and gave the history of the family owned business and tobacco in Nicaragua. We bought 10 cigars including 5 in one of their special boxes; the total bill was $60 USD. It’s definitely worth visiting. The cigars are good.
